I may not be the most objective source, since I've been using *NIX as my primary os for a long time, but I haven't had alot of problems with 3.5.1 yet. I did steer clear of opie-packagemanager. I did the following, found on this board I believe...
ipkg remove opie-packagemanager
ipkg install opie-aqpkg
Networking worked great after install, and hostap finally has monitoring extensions. YAY! It didn't lock up after multiple cf insert/removes like 3.2 had done to me. It looks nice, I like the theme.
